This is an inspiring, heartfelt story of a mother's journey in raising two children who were diagnosed with very serious health problems at birth. The mother has a unique perspective as both a psychologist and registered nurse as she and her husband diligently worked to provide the best life possible for each child. The determination and perseverance this family showed in fighting for each child's very existence is quite remarkable.The youngest child who was born with a severe case of cystic fibrosis required a liver transplant as a teenager and later a double lung transplant in his early twenties. He is now thirty years of age doing well and working as a registered nurse. His older brother who had breathing trouble at birth contracted a virus later in childhood that resulted in ulcerative colitis requiring a complete colectomy. He is now thirty-two years of age. He is thriving and doing well working in the medical field.A nice dimension to the book is that each boy is interviewed and asked what it was like living with a chronic illness as a child and now as an adult. Each boy's advice to parents of chronically ill children is meant to be of support to parents in their life journey in raising their child.
